Hello, i want to migrate a Virtualbox guest machine from one host (machine A) to another, but on the new host it crashes with a kernel panic, during booting: "Kernel panic - not syncing: Attempted to kill the idle task!"
Here's a screenshot: http://paste.opensuse.org/5802897 [1] Trying on two other VM host machines again results in a guest crash on one host, while working on the other. Here is an overview of the environments and where the guest crashes: http://pastehtml.com/view/bzx62wezu.html (for google history: [2]) Here is the VM guests XML: http://paste.opensuse.org/29784460 And here the VBox.log of the guest when booting into crash: http://paste.opensuse.org/11668389 The VM guest is running opensuse-11.2 (obsolete release). Other guests which are not crashing have opensuse-11.3 (and later) resp. Debian 5.0.9. Could it be that old/obsolete guest OSs cause such kernel panics? I migrated by creating a new VM guest (with same parameters) and then using the copied vdi-File from the old machine. Any other information which i could evaluate, tests i should run?
